Transaction d6320093f670e6961db0023c26f00f56b210975c705c9076b4d84a2e2e939e4a

1 Input
2 Outputs
  • d6320093f670e6961db0023c26f00f56b210975c705c9076b4d84a2e2e939e4a:0
  • value  95492
    address  1HwoHeCDFEkEPLGkNQKTLJoiaYuoLNWJbj
  • d6320093f670e6961db0023c26f00f56b210975c705c9076b4d84a2e2e939e4a:1
  • value  1751559
    address  12FbsViTcHntLL2MkHWbHJLXMjYRQEPMsb